Agents put together property travel plans for customers who are preparing a home hunting journey, which might include numerous showings in a brief duration of time. Setting up these tours requires a delicate dance that takes into account geography and logistics against the backdrop of unknown time constraints that sellers may impose. (" Can you come at 2 p. m. instead of 10 a. m.?" or "Today's not great, however how about Friday?") These impromptu modifications in strategies wouldn't be a problem if representatives didn't have anything else to do, buyers had the luxury of time and they were regional but rarely are representatives working with that sort of flexibility.
Representatives need to discover a way to make it happen. Agents connect to develop preliminary contact, discuss realty requirements and offer suggestions on the market to customers who have simply been described them. They perform in-depth research on possible choices for buyers and dive into market comparables to get a concept of what sellers' houses can reasonably offer for. Then there are the appointments fulfilling purchasers and sellers for initial conversations, previewing and visiting residential or commercial properties, meeting inspectors, appraisers and a plethora of experts, professionals, stagers, photographers and repair work specialists. While out on these conferences, company continues and the e-mails, calls and texts flood in.
Negotiating deals may go on for days or weeks. As soon as a deal gets worked out and a residential or commercial property goes under contract, that is just the start. There's no jumping up and down, high-fiving and laughing all the way to the bank. Rather the contrary, this is where it can all go wrong. At this moment, representatives need to make certain that everyone associated with this process does their job. From whatever side of the transaction they represent purchaser or seller agents need to ensure everyone is fulfilling their commitments of the deal in a prompt way. If a lending institution is included, active and regular interaction is a must to ensure the loan procedure is on track.

They likewise deal with anything unexpected that might arise a closing that needs to be a mail-away to the seller, or a situation in which a power of attorney requires to be present since among the buyers will not be. There are an endless number of tasks that representatives should make sure get done from contract to close, from reminding customers about energy transfers to guaranteeing the seller has everything vacated on the day the buyer lawfully takes belongings. Analytical and crisis management happens at every turn. This requires educating clients about the realities of what they are attempting to accomplish; diminishing details about a community, association or property; or repairing umpteen potential issues that might hinder a residential or commercial property search, deal or closing.
One week could be pestered by numerous snags (a purchaser's funding breaks down, house inspection issues, etc.), and on another day, it may all come together in a strangely smooth manner. However never ever fear; in this organization, the other shoe is always about to drop. Mentioning the other shoe dropping, there is no warranty that the time invested and the hours put in will result in an income. Agents can't bill for the time and effort they've expended offering guidance and information, showing properties, participating in showings, creating and hosting broker and customer open home events and more (How long does it take to become a real estate agent). The buyer might never purchase; the seller may never offer, and the representative's paycheck is affected by other individuals's scenarios and choices.
An unanticipated medical scenario might put a house hunt on hold for another person. Or a number of sellers might suddenly choose they enjoy their home more than they did before. The agent if she or he is fortunate in these cases will get a "thank you." Then there is the marketing and business development agents pour into their brand, knowledge and competence. That site, newsletter, postcard, video or other marketing pieces (social media posts, customized property ads) didn't appear out of thin air. Agents dedicate thought and resources to each marketing piece with an eye towards application, execution and tracking results at every turn.

Despite what reality tv portrays, agents do not merely ride around in costly automobiles or have their personal driver take them to unlock a door. They do not reveal up in designer clothing at some fancy place to negotiate a deal over stylish cocktails. It might appear glamorous and simple, but revealing a consumer properties or putting a home on the marketplace happens at some point in the middle of a very involved procedure. Marketing, branding and producing top-of-mind existence generally precedes, and those are the important things that motivate customers to select a representative. Representatives are the driver for the whole procedure of buying, selling or renting a residential or commercial property; and, from that point of view, they assist keep the economy relocating every sense of the word.
Property agents earn a lots of money for doing practically absolutely nothing - that is one of the most typical misunderstandings about this career. Being a property representative is a terrific career fit if you like houses and delight in dealing with individuals, however, it is not always the dream job some view it to be. Selling genuine estate is more work than individuals recognize and, although there are some realty representatives that are extremely effective, there are simply as numerous who have a hard time to make ends meet. Commission-based jobs are feast or scarcity. You can choose months without getting a paycheque, and learning how to spending plan for variable earnings is important to one's monetary survival.
There are lots of short articles on the Internet that describe what it's like, however eventually the finest thing to do is to head out and talk with realty representatives themselves. If you do not understand any genuine estate agents personally, go to some firms and speak to several representatives prior to you make up your mind. You will gather various opinions from various representatives depending upon how delighted or successful they are. You can also get a concept of what markets they cover, what brokers they work for, and their reasoning behind their options. While talking to genuine estate agents, it's an excellent concept to begin looking into brokers too.

Learn who has openings for brand-new agents, what their requirements are, and what they can do for you with your organization if you decide to join them. It is essential to remember that despite the fact that you'll be working under the umbrella of a broker, property agents are independent contractors. You'll have to buy your own organization cards, sale signs, open home indications, and have a fundamental website. You will require to spending plan a minimum of one to 2 thousand for these marketing start-up expenses.
